Vehicle Impound and Recovery Guide for Yellowknife, Northwest Territories

Towed Vehicle · Yellowknife, Northwest Territories
Free Parking Parking Fines Rent in Yellowknife

Where can I find impound lots in Yellowknife?

In Yellowknife, towed vehicles are typically taken to the impound lot operated by DJs Towing. Located at 102 50th Avenue, this facility is easily accessible for vehicle recovery. Make sure to bring your identification and any required documents to retrieve your car.

In Yellowknife, Northwest Territories, the process of recovering a towed vehicle can be both stressful and time-consuming. Vehicles may be towed for various reasons, including improper parking on streets like Franklin Avenue or near the waterfront at Great Slave Lake. The City of Yellowknife enforces strict parking regulations to ensure public safety and accessibility, often resulting in vehicles being impounded at designated lots. Local authorities, including the Yellowknife City Council, work diligently to maintain order and facilitate the recovery of towed vehicles.

If your vehicle has been towed, it is essential to act quickly. The impound fee typically starts at around $150 CAD, with additional charges accruing for every day the vehicle remains at the impound lot. To retrieve your vehicle, you will need to provide identification and proof of ownership. Additionally, it is recommended to check local signage and regulations to avoid future towing incidents. Understanding the local towing laws can help residents navigate the process smoothly and reclaim their vehicles without unnecessary hassle.

Understanding Towing Fees and Storage Costs in Yellowknife

When your car ends up in a towing yard, the financial implications can be significant. In Yellowknife, the release fee for impounded vehicles typically starts around $200 CAD, but this can vary depending on the towing company involved. DJ's Towing, a prominent service provider in the area, charges a daily storage fee that can add up quickly—often around $30 CAD per day. It's essential to factor in these costs, especially if your vehicle remains impounded for an extended period. These mounting charges underscore why prevention matters most.

Accepted payment methods include cash and major credit cards, making it convenient for most drivers to settle their bills. Some towing companies might offer options like online payments for added flexibility. Knowing these details can save you time and stress when recovering your vehicle. For accurate current rates and payment procedures, consult the DJ's Towing website to learn about their services and detailed fee structures. Understanding the complete cost breakdown ensures no surprises when you retrieve your car from the impound facility.

What to Do If You're Wrongfully Towed in Yellowknife

If you find yourself in the unfortunate situation of being wrongfully towed, know that you have rights as a driver in Yellowknife. First and foremost, document everything related to the incident, including photographs of your vehicle's location and any relevant signage. According to local regulations, if your vehicle was improperly removed from a public car space, you may be eligible for compensation claims. The Northwest Territories government maintains standards for fair towing practices that protect residents and visitors alike.

To dispute the towing, contact the towing company immediately to present your case with your documentation. If they refuse to acknowledge your claims, escalate the matter to the Northwest Territories' transportation authority. They can guide you on further steps to take, which may include filing a formal complaint or seeking reimbursement. For regulatory guidance, consult the CAA member services to understand your protections and next steps in disputing an improper tow. Ensuring that your rights are upheld requires persistence and knowledge of local parking regulations.

What are the towing rules in Yellowknife?

Towing rules in Yellowknife are enforced to maintain safety and order on the streets. Vehicles parked in restricted areas, such as no-parking zones near government buildings or fire hydrants, can be towed without warning. Always look for signage indicating parking regulations to avoid your vehicle being towed.

What are my legal rights regarding towing in the Northwest Territories?

In the Northwest Territories, you have the right to contest a towing if you believe it was unjustified. You may contact the local authorities or file a complaint with the towing company to dispute the charges. It's essential to document the circumstances surrounding the towing for your case.

How can I avoid having my vehicle towed in Yellowknife?

To avoid having your vehicle towed in Yellowknife, always park in designated areas and heed parking signs. Familiarize yourself with local regulations, especially around busy places like the Yellowknife Community Arena or shopping centres. Regularly checking for updates on parking rules can save you from unexpected towing fees.
